Dona Meaning

/dˈoʊnə/
B1

Definition, CEFR level B1, pronunciation, examples, and quiz.

Listen pronunciation

nounAlternative form of donah.

"The Larrikin Proper, or rather most improper, takes his "dona," from the boot factory, who would like to be one of the ballet."— 1873, Melbourne Punch, page 177:

nameA surname.

nameA diminutive of the female given name Sedona.
